Snow White Actor Reacts to 'Controversy' Surrounding the Live-Action Remake, Claims Disney Is 'Afraid of the Blowback'


Martin Klebba, an actor who voices Grumpy, one of the seven dwarfs, in Disney's live-action remake of 'Snow White,' shared his thoughts on the controversy surrounding the soon-to-be-released film in a new interview.

In an interview with The Hollywood Reporter, Klebba, 55 — who voices Grumpy, one of the seven dwarfs, and also serves as an advisor for the characters — reacted to the project's premiere plans that are set to take place in Los Angeles on Saturday, March 15. Ahead of its release, the film — which is directed by Marc Webb, written by Erin Cressida Wilson and features original songs from composers Benj Pasek and Justin Paul — has faced backlash for a few different reasons.
